CNC Retrofit & Upgrade
A new control on the machine you already own, with its geometry untouched.

The survey comes first: geometry, backlash, spindle and screw condition are checked before anything is quoted, and if the iron is not worth retrofitting we will say so. Where it is, the control is designed around that machine — controller, drives and motors sized to it, schematics and an I/O list issued before anything is ordered. The panel is built and tested in our own works, so the machine is out of production for the installation rather than for the whole job.
- Survey and feasibility before a price, including the honest answer
- Controller, drives and motors sized to the machine, not to a catalogue
- Panel manufactured and tested in our works before it reaches your floor
- Axes aligned, tuned and backlash compensated on installation
- Accuracy verified against test cuts at handover
- Operators and maintenance trained on the control they now have

Servo Drives & Motors
Drives, motors and encoders matched to the axis and tuned on the machine.

A servo axis is a drive, a motor, a feedback device and a mechanical load that have to agree with each other. Swapping one for the nearest equivalent and leaving the loop at its defaults is how a machine comes back with a following error or a finish nobody accepts. We size the replacement against the axis as it is — inertia, duty, travel — then tune it on the machine and prove it on a cut.
- Drive and motor sized against the real axis inertia and duty
- Encoder and position feedback replaced and re-referenced
- Spindle drives and VFDs, including orientation and rigid tapping
- Loops tuned on the machine rather than left at factory defaults
- Brake, limit and overtravel circuits proven before handover

CNC Spare Parts
Supplied new, repaired, exchanged from stock, or found when nobody sells it any more.

Four different problems arrive as the same phone call. Sometimes the part is current and simply needs buying. Sometimes the failed unit is worth repairing and returning. Sometimes the machine cannot wait for either, and an exchange unit goes out while yours comes in. And sometimes the maker stopped supporting the control a decade ago — which is the point at which a retrofit is worth costing against another year of hunting, and we will tell you which way the numbers fall.
- New parts sourced from the maker or an authorised channel
- Failed boards, drives and motors repaired and tested before they go back
- Exchange units from stock where the downtime costs more than the part
- Obsolete parts traced for controls the maker no longer supports
- Tested under power, not just continuity-checked, before dispatch
- Told plainly when a retrofit is cheaper than the next five repairs

Special Purpose Machines
Built around one operation when nothing off the shelf does the job.

A special purpose machine earns its cost by doing one thing faster, more repeatably or more safely than a general machine can. So the design starts from the operation and the rate it has to run at, and works back to the mechanics — not from a standard frame that the job is then bent to fit. Where a standard machine would do, we will say so; that is a cheaper answer and it keeps its resale value. We take the whole package: frame and motions, drives and motors, PLC, HMI, pneumatics and the safety circuit, designed together and commissioned by the people who designed them. It leaves us documented like any other machine, and your maintenance people are trained on it before we go.
